FX's Fargo wins Outstanding Miniseries
(Image credit: Facebook.com/FargoFX)

FX's critically acclaimed Fargo has won Outstanding Miniseries at the 2014 Emmy Awards.

Showrunner Noah Hawley used his acceptance speech to pay tribute to the Coen Brothers, who wrote and directed the movie on which the series was based. "[The Coen Brothers] said, 'Look, we hate imitation, but it was eerie reading this because it felt like you were channeling us," explained Hawley. "They let me pretend, if only for five minutes, that I was one of the greatest filmmakers alive."
